Size: a a a

Django [ru] #STAY HOME

2020 August 03

S

Sergey in Django [ru] #STAY HOME
Nikolay Cherniy
в основном патчим кде под фрибсд и желательно в зеленограде
пошел в джанго рейнджеры поною про свою задачу
источник

S

Sergey in Django [ru] #STAY HOME
Artem Gubatenko
а оно надо ему? проще "как через nginx" изучить: туториалов много

А потом уже смотреть через что бы еще попробовать)
Моя цель - показать возможные варианты решения, автор пусть выбирает
источник

S

Sergey in Django [ru] #STAY HOME
Конечно проще через nginx, еще проще через cdn или какой-то собственный gateway(у нас свой)
источник

S

Stanley in Django [ru] #STAY HOME
Viktor Shvaikovskii
Добрый день!
Подскажите, пожалуйста, в какую сторону смотреть. Есть задача сделать приложение для отслеживания перерывов и обедов сотрудников. Функции у приложения будут не особо сложные:
1) Когда человек уходит на перерыв, он ставит галочку, появляется статус "на перерыве" и все остальные видят, что он на перерыве, следовательно, пока идти нельзя. Когда возвращается - снимает галочку и следующий человек может идти.
2) В момент, когда он ставит галочку, начинает считаться время, больше 15 минут, его статус начинает подсвечиваться красным.
3) Также сделано с обедами, только там время 1 час и на обеде может быть сразу два человека.
Вопросы следующие:
1) Сложно ли такое реализовать на Django? Если нет, то можно хотя бы примерно набросать модели/архитектуру.
2) Возможно кто-то знает приложения с похожей функциональностью на Python?
Всем заранее спасибо за ответы!
Смотри как можно, добавляешь юзеру поле статус FK на таблицу Status, пару статусов - "на работе", "на обеде"
Делаешь простую форму на страницу с галочкой, сотрудник логинится и видит только себя и заветную галочку.
Как идет на обед ставит галочку, а джанга уже в группу телеграма пишет что Иван Иваныч ушел на обед, все подписаны на группу и видят.
Как пришел снимает галочку и телега сообщает что Иван Иванович пришел.
Можно еще писать кто пришел на работу(когда залогинился), а кто опоздал)))
источник

S

Stanley in Django [ru] #STAY HOME
Хотя даже таблица статус не нужна в таком случае
источник

e

e\/gen in Django [ru] #STAY HOME
Nikolay Cherniy
в основном патчим кде под фрибсд и желательно в зеленограде
земляк в чати?)
источник

VS

Viktor Shvaikovskii in Django [ru] #STAY HOME
Stanley
Смотри как можно, добавляешь юзеру поле статус FK на таблицу Status, пару статусов - "на работе", "на обеде"
Делаешь простую форму на страницу с галочкой, сотрудник логинится и видит только себя и заветную галочку.
Как идет на обед ставит галочку, а джанга уже в группу телеграма пишет что Иван Иваныч ушел на обед, все подписаны на группу и видят.
Как пришел снимает галочку и телега сообщает что Иван Иванович пришел.
Можно еще писать кто пришел на работу(когда залогинился), а кто опоздал)))
Я тоже думал о том, чтобы в телегу статусы писать. Но тут есть проблема, что это тот же скайп, только отмечаешься ты на сайте. У кого-то может не быть телеги, поэтому дальше буду думать в сторону Django, где пользователи отмечаются в админке и у всех в браузере открыта страница, где рендерятся статусы всех.
источник

NC

Nikolay Cherniy in Django [ru] #STAY HOME
e\/gen
земляк в чати?)
Нет, это старые шутки, по контексту можно понять откуда)
источник

e

e\/gen in Django [ru] #STAY HOME
Nikolay Cherniy
Нет, это старые шутки, по контексту можно понять откуда)
первый раз встречаю часть про зеленоград, особенно в этом контексте )
источник

NC

Nikolay Cherniy in Django [ru] #STAY HOME
e\/gen
первый раз встречаю часть про зеленоград, особенно в этом контексте )
Это чуть попозже классического периода, кто-то выложил фотку, в комментах спросили "Зеленоград?" ну и вскоре этот коммент был под каждой картинкой и не только
источник

ИМ

Илья Маненков... in Django [ru] #STAY HOME
Ребят не могу догнать отношения FK и M2M , не понимаю до конца документацию Джанго.
Правильно если например у меня есть Таблица фильмы и у этой таблицы есть поле категория , одновременно может быть несколько категорий , например боевик , комедия. Значит у меня ещё одна таблица категорий , в этом случае зависимость FK я правильно понимаю? Тогда в каком случае M2M, новичку в пайтоне да и в backend в целом .
Если можно приведите пример , спасибо заранее
источник

e

e\/gen in Django [ru] #STAY HOME
Nikolay Cherniy
Это чуть попозже классического периода, кто-то выложил фотку, в комментах спросили "Зеленоград?" ну и вскоре этот коммент был под каждой картинкой и не только
понятно, спасибо за ликбез )
источник

DT

Dan Tyan in Django [ru] #STAY HOME
Илья Маненков
Ребят не могу догнать отношения FK и M2M , не понимаю до конца документацию Джанго.
Правильно если например у меня есть Таблица фильмы и у этой таблицы есть поле категория , одновременно может быть несколько категорий , например боевик , комедия. Значит у меня ещё одна таблица категорий , в этом случае зависимость FK я правильно понимаю? Тогда в каком случае M2M, новичку в пайтоне да и в backend в целом .
Если можно приведите пример , спасибо заранее
когда может быть несколько категорий это как раз m2m
источник

ИМ

Илья Маненков... in Django [ru] #STAY HOME
Dan Tyan
когда может быть несколько категорий это как раз m2m
Значит я создаю таблицу категорий , где есть одно поле "название" а в таблице фильмы указываю зависимость при помощи М2М на эту таблицу ?
А если например у меня в фильмах будет поле "режиссер" и может быть только один режиссер к примеру , то к таблице с режиссерами делаю зависимость FK?
источник

NC

Nikolay Cherniy in Django [ru] #STAY HOME
Илья Маненков
Значит я создаю таблицу категорий , где есть одно поле "название" а в таблице фильмы указываю зависимость при помощи М2М на эту таблицу ?
А если например у меня в фильмах будет поле "режиссер" и может быть только один режиссер к примеру , то к таблице с режиссерами делаю зависимость FK?
да
источник

ИМ

Илья Маненков... in Django [ru] #STAY HOME
Спасибо большое
источник

ИМ

Илья Маненков... in Django [ru] #STAY HOME
И ещё вопрос , как понимаю в Джанго очень легко устроины эти все  запросы к БД, и все же нужно ли углубиться в чистый sql ? На реальных проектах важно понимать?
источник

JT

James Town in Django [ru] #STAY HOME
Nikolay Cherniy
в основном патчим кде под фрибсд и желательно в зеленограде
о Зеленоград, земляк.
источник

NC

Nikolay Cherniy in Django [ru] #STAY HOME
James Town
о Зеленоград, земляк.
Я нет, но выше найдешь)
источник

S

Stanley in Django [ru] #STAY HOME
Илья Маненков
И ещё вопрос , как понимаю в Джанго очень легко устроины эти все  запросы к БД, и все же нужно ли углубиться в чистый sql ? На реальных проектах важно понимать?
да, когда придет время посложнее запрос составить то без знания sql не поймешь что требуется сделать и куда копать.
источник